What are the top most popular names of heavy equipment in construction?
Machines are significant in construction projects as they are also used to ensure that work is done in a short time and in a safe manner. A lot of novices tend to query the most frequent heavy equipment names employed at the workplace. Among the popular machines are the excavators, bulldozers, wheel loaders, backhoes, graders, dumpl trucks and cranes. The machines serve a certain purpose in the building and creation of infrastructures. As an example, excavators are primarily applied to trenching, foundations, and holes, whereas bulldozers are used to push soil and clear land. Wheel loaders are advantageous in transporting such materials as sand, gravel, and rubbish to another location.
